Preview: Villarreal vs. Real Sociedad - prediction, team news, lineups

:Headline: Preview: Villarreal vs. Real Sociedad - prediction, team news, lineups:
Sports Mole previews Sunday's La Liga clash between Villarreal and Real Sociedad, including predictions, team news and possible lineups.
Sports Mole

Sixth will welcome fourth in Spain's top flight on Sunday evening, with Villarreal playing host to Real Sociedad.

Villarreal sit five points clear of seventh-placed Athletic Bilbao in the La Liga table, while Real Sociedad are three points ahead of fifth-placed Real Betis in the battle to secure a Champions League finish.


Match preview

Villarreal suffered disappointment in the Europa Conference League earlier this month, losing 2-1 on aggregate to Anderlecht in the round of 16, but they are in strong form in La Liga, picking up 10 points from their last four matches against Getafe, Almeria, Real Betis and Osasuna.

The Yellow Submarine were 3-0 winners over Osasuna in the league last time out, with the result leaving them in sixth position in the table, five points ahead of seventh-placed Athletic.

Villarreal are only seven points behind fourth-placed Real Sociedad, meanwhile, so a victory in this match would put them right back in the picture for a possible Champions League spot.

Quique Setien's side have not lost in the league since the middle of February, while they have been in strong form at home this season, picking up 23 points from 12 matches.

Real Sociedad, though, have the fourth-beat away record in the division this term, securing 26 points from 13 matches, recording eight wins in the process.

Villarreal have only actually won one of their last six La Liga games against Real Sociedad, meanwhile, and they suffered a 1-0 loss in the reverse match earlier this season.

The visitors will enter this match off the back of a 2-0 victory over Elche, with Takefusa Kubo and Ander Barrenetxea on the scoresheet in San Sebastian, as the Basque side secured a vital win.

Real Sociedad had actually gone four league matches without a win before their triumph over Elche, which moved them onto 48 points, leaving them in fourth position in the table, three points ahead of fifth-placed Real Betis in the battle for a Champions League finish.

Imanol Alguacil's side were knocked out of the Europa League by Roma earlier this month, so their full focus is on claiming a top-four finish, which would represent an excellent campaign.

The White and Blues have not finished fourth in La Liga for 10 years, and April could be a decisive month, as they prepare to take on Villarreal, Getafe, Athletic, Rayo Vallecano, Real Betis and Osasuna.

Real Sociedad are unbeaten at the home of Villarreal since January 2018, and they will be bidding to make it three straight league wins over the Yellow Submarine in Sunday's mouthwatering affair.

Team News

Villarreal will be missing Etienne Capoue, Francis Coquelin and Gerard Moreno through injury for Sunday's affair, but Alex Baena is available again following a suspension.

Jose Luis Morales scored twice off the bench against Osasuna last time out, and the Spaniard should come in to lead the home side's attack here in the absence of Gerard Moreno.

Giovani Lo Celso is also pushing for a start, but it is expected to be largely the same side that took to the field for the first whistle in the team's last match before the international break.

As for Real Sociedad, Umar Sadiq, Martin Merquelanz and Aritz Elustondo will miss the match through injury, but Carlos Fernandez and Mikel Merino are both back after serving bans last time out.

Merino should come back into the midfield for the visitors, but Fernandez could remain on the bench, with Kubo potentially retaining his spot alongside Alexander Sorloth.

Mikel Oyarzabal was only a substitute against Elche, but the Spaniard is expected to come back into the starting side for the clash with the Yellow Submarine.

Villarreal possible starting lineup:
Reina; Foyth, Albiol, P Torres, Pedraza; Baena, Parejo, Trigueros; Chukwueze, Morales, Pino

Real Sociedad possible starting lineup:
Remiro; Barrenetxea, Zubeldia, Le Normand, Rico; Mendez, Zubimendi, Merino; Kubo, Sorloth, Oyarzabal


We say: Villarreal 1-1 Real Sociedad

There is no downplaying the importance of this match to both teams, and it should be an entertaining match on Sunday evening. Villarreal are the form team entering this game, but Real Sociedad have enough quality to secure a share of the spoils this weekend.
